The Current Landscape of Tech Prices
In recent months, consumers have noticed a marked increase in the prices of various consumer electronics. While smartphones have largely remained stable in price, other devices such as laptops, tablets, and smart home gadgets have seen significant price hikes. This trend raises questions about the sustainability of current pricing models and the factors driving these changes.
Price Increases Across the Board
Reports indicate that many tech companies have implemented price increases on their latest products. For instance, major brands have announced price hikes for laptops and tablets, with some models seeing increases of 10% to 20% compared to previous generations. This trend is not limited to high-end devices; even budget-friendly options are becoming more expensive.
- Laptops: Many popular laptop models have seen price increases, with some entry-level options now costing upwards of $600.
- Tablets: The price of tablets has also risen, with some models now exceeding $400.
- Smart Home Devices: Devices like smart speakers and security cameras have experienced similar price hikes, often attributed to increased production costs.
These price increases are not merely a reflection of inflation; they are also indicative of deeper shifts within the tech industry, particularly the influence of AI technologies.
The Role of AI in Price Increases
Artificial intelligence is rapidly transforming various sectors, including consumer electronics. As companies invest heavily in AI research and development, the costs associated with these technologies are being passed on to consumers. This phenomenon can be attributed to several factors.
Research and Development Costs
Developing AI technologies requires significant investment in research and development (R&D). Companies are allocating substantial resources to create AI-driven features, such as enhanced user interfaces, improved processing capabilities, and advanced machine learning algorithms. These investments, while beneficial in the long run, contribute to the overall cost of consumer electronics.
Supply Chain Challenges
The global supply chain has faced numerous challenges in recent years, exacerbated by the COVID-19 pandemic and geopolitical tensions. The semiconductor shortage, in particular, has had a profound impact on the production of electronic devices. As companies scramble to secure the necessary components for their AI-enhanced products, production costs have risen, leading to higher retail prices.
Increased Competition
As more companies enter the AI space, competition has intensified. While competition can drive innovation, it can also lead to increased costs as companies strive to differentiate themselves in a crowded market. This has resulted in a scenario where companies feel compelled to invest in AI technologies, further driving up prices for consumers.
Consumer Reactions and Market Implications
The rising costs of consumer electronics have elicited varied reactions from consumers. While some are willing to pay a premium for the latest AI-driven features, others are expressing frustration over the escalating prices. This divide raises important questions about consumer behavior and market dynamics.
Willingness to Pay for AI Features
Many consumers recognize the value of AI technologies and are willing to pay extra for enhanced features. For instance, smartphones equipped with advanced AI capabilities, such as improved camera performance and personalized user experiences, have garnered positive responses from consumers. This willingness to invest in AI-driven products suggests that there is a market for premium pricing.
Frustration Over Price Hikes
Conversely, there is a growing sentiment of frustration among consumers who feel that price increases are unjustified. Many individuals are facing financial constraints, and the rising costs of essential electronics can be a significant burden. This frustration may lead to a shift in consumer behavior, with some opting to delay purchases or seek out alternatives.
Long-Term Implications for the Tech Industry
The ongoing price hikes in consumer electronics have broader implications for the tech industry as a whole. As companies continue to invest in AI technologies, the landscape of consumer electronics may undergo significant changes in the coming years.
Shift in Consumer Expectations
As AI technologies become more integrated into everyday devices, consumer expectations are likely to evolve. Consumers may begin to expect more advanced features as standard, which could further drive up prices. This shift in expectations may create a cycle where companies feel pressured to continually innovate and enhance their products, leading to ongoing price increases.
Impact on Smaller Companies
Smaller tech companies may face challenges in navigating the rising costs associated with AI development. While larger corporations have the resources to invest in R&D, smaller firms may struggle to keep pace. This could lead to a consolidation of the market, with larger companies acquiring smaller firms to bolster their AI capabilities.
Potential for Market Disruption
The current pricing trends could also pave the way for market disruption. As consumers become more price-sensitive, there may be opportunities for new entrants to offer competitive products at lower price points. This could lead to a reevaluation of pricing strategies across the industry, forcing established companies to adapt or risk losing market share.
